MySQL创建数据库为用户授权是指为指定的用户分配数据库操作权限。在MySQL中,可以使用GRANT语句为用户授权。
答案如下:
MySQL创建数据库为用户授权的步骤如下:
- 首先登录MySQL服务器,可以使用命令行或者图形化工具如phpMyAdmin。
- 使用CREATE DATABASE语句创建数据库,语法如下:
CREATE DATABASE database_name;
其中,database_name为要创建的数据库名。
- 使用GRANT语句为用户授权,语法如下:
GRANT privileges ON database_name.* TO 'username'@'localhost' IDENTIFIED BY 'password';
其中,privileges为授予的权限,例如SELECT、INSERT、UPDATE、DELETE等;database_name为数据库名;'username'@'localhost'为用户及其访问权限的定义;'password'为用户的密码。
- 使用FLUSH PRIVILEGES刷新权限,使授权生效,语法如下:
FLUSH PRIVILEGES;
MySQL授权的相关知识点:
- 名词概念:MySQL授权是指为用户分配数据库操作权限的过程。
- 分类:MySQL授权可以分为全局授权、数据库级别授权、表级别授权、列级别授权等。
- 优势:MySQL授权可以限制用户的数据库操作权限,提高数据库的安全性。
- 应用场景:MySQL授权适用于需要对数据库进行访问控制的场景,例如多用户环境下的数据库管理。
腾讯云相关产品和产品介绍链接地址:
- 腾讯云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
腾讯云提供了MySQL数据库的云服务,包括高可用、自动备份、性能优化等功能,可以满足各类应用的数据库需求。
请注意,由于要求不能提及特定的云计算品牌商,上述提供的链接仅用于参考,实际情况可根据具体需求选择合适的云服务提供商。